Is it appropriate to say Happy Qingming Festival?

It is inappropriate to say happy on Qingming Festival.
Because Qingming Festival is a traditional major spring festival, tomb sweeping, sacrifice and commemorating ancestors is a fine tradition of the Chinese nation since ancient times. It is not only conducive to promoting filial piety and family affection and awakening the common memory of the family, but also can promote the cohesion and identity of family members and even the nation.
The most important custom of Qingming Festival is tomb sweeping, offering sacrifices and remembering ancestors. The atmosphere of Qingming Festival is relatively heavy, so it is naturally inappropriate to wish: Happy Qingming Festival during Qingming Festival.

Introduction to Qingming Festival customs in Guangdong

In Guangdong, tomb sweeping on Qingming Festival is called sweeping the mountain, worshipping the mountain, and worshipping the Qing. During the Qingming Festival, Guangdong Province has already shown signs of spring and beauty. Tomb sweeping, ancestor worship and outings are the main customs of the Guangdong people during the festival. Taking advantage of the opportunity, after paying homage to the ancestors, the whole family, young and old, also go for an outing in the mountains and countryside. Guangdong people attach great importance to ancestral temples and ancestors, and worshiping in ancestral temples, ancestral halls and ancestral tombs has always been regarded as a top priority. Every Qingming Festival, no matter if one is overseas or not far from home, one will rush back to his hometown to worship his ancestors with his fellow villagers. Qingming Festival has also become a day for family reunions.
Guangdong has the customs of "walking in the clear sky" and "outing in the spring". "Xingqing" is different from "Taqing". Taqing is an outing to get close to nature, while Xingqing is when a family or a clan agrees on a time to go sweep the mountains together. When worshipping the ancestors at the mountain every year, the weeds around the ancestral tomb are first cleared, and then paper is made and offerings such as golden pigs, chickens, ducks, fish, meat, fresh fruits, cakes, wine and other offerings are placed on the ancestral tomb for worship. After the worship ceremony, the people will roast the pig and have a feast with fresh fruits and snacks on the spot, or have a picnic or go home for a feast. Qingming Festival is a grand festival for ancestor worship in Guangdong. Some places have the custom of holding Qingming meetings and eating Qingming banquets since ancient times. All the clansmen, women, old and young participate in the event, which is grand and lively.
